SUMMARY

A top best-seller since its publication in 1995, this unique volume has been fully updated and expanded, with over 30 new excerpts on timely topics such as practicing ethically under managed care, doing therapy in cyberspace, using computerized reports, dispensing with informed consent in research, and criminalizing sexual relationships with patients. Widely adopted in graduate programs in the U.S. and Canada, this volume exposes readers to 100 different perspectives on crucial ethical issues, under the guidance of the author -- an expert ethics educator, psychologist, and attorney. Opposing viewpoints, lively discussion questions, and an exhaustive list of suggested readings on each topic make this a dynamic way to help students grapple with complex ethical dilemmas. Comprehensive in scope, selections cover such issues as confidentiality; privileged communications; multiple relationships with clients and students; research with humans and animals; assessing the risk of violence and the duty to protect; competency in academic, forensic assessment, therapeutic, and supervisory roles; and the business of being a psychologist.Bennett, Bruce E. is the author of 'Ethics for Psychologists A Commentary on the Apa Ethics Code' with ISBN 9781557982599 and ISBN 1557982597.
